According to relevant data, the cumulative sales of the Honda Accord in 2023 will be 168,800 units, ranking fourth in the sales ranking of mid-class sedans. If Accord's results in 2023 are acceptable, then the performance of Accord this year is even more surprising.

According to public data, the sales volume of the Accord in March this year was only 8,462 units, a year-on-year decrease of 58%, and it slipped to 8th place in the sales ranking of mid-level cars. On the other hand, the sales of Passat and Magotan in March were 18,000 and 12,000 respectively. It has to be said that the Accord has not only fallen behind in the mid-level car market, but also is getting closer and closer to its previous rivals.

Not only that, but the sales of Accord in February this year were even more "miserable", with sales of only 6,519 units that month, a year-on-year decline of 50.6%. In the same period, the sales of Passat and Magotan were both more than 10,000 units.

The sharp decline in the sales of the Accord has to start after the launch of the new 11th generation Accord in May last year. After the launch of the new generation of Accord, sales have declined sharply, especially in June, July and August last year. Obviously, consumers are not too happy with the eleventh generation Accord.

First of all, after the new Accord has been adjusted in appearance, the overall appearance is very stingy, and there is no business style of the old Accord at all, and even some netizens bluntly said that the new Accord's smaller size grille with slender taillights gives people a sense of incongruity. Although it is said that radish and cabbage have their own love, the continuous decline in sales is also a result of consumer voting.

Second, the new generation Accord has canceled the mild-hybrid (HEV) model and replaced it with a plug-in hybrid (PHEV) model, and the starting price of the new energy model has also been increased from the previous 199,800 yuan to 225,800 yuan. Although PHEV models can be listed on the green plate, the price has increased by more than 20,000 yuan at the same time, which makes it difficult for consumers to accept. Moreover, the Accord e:PHEV model does not support fast charging, and at the same time, the battery is installed on the trunk, which seriously affects the storage space and aesthetics of the trunk.

In the eyes of many consumers, the Accord e:PHEV is a "semi-finished product", after all, a mature plug-in hybrid car, in the early stage of research and development, consider different powertrain layouts, rather than simply and rudely put the battery on the trunk, and make the trunk appear "bulging". And such products are obviously not enough to impress more demanding consumers in the current new energy market.

As a result, the Accord e:PHEV has not been well received by consumers since its launch. Since its launch, monthly sales of the Accord e:PHEV have not exceeded 1,000 units, hovering around the level of several hundred units.

In addition, the power system of the fuel model of the 11th generation Accord is still equipped with a 1.5T + CVT system, while the new generation of Magotan will replace the previous 1.4T engine with a 1.5TEVO engine, which means that the power system will be upgraded. In contrast, the power system of the new generation Accord remains unchanged, and the Accord is slightly insincere to consumers.
